Japan's anti-monopoly watchdog has approved a tie-up between Yahoo Japan (YAHOY) and Google (GOOG), but warned it will keep checking for possible violations.
The commission said Thursday that it didn't see any violations as long as the two companies continued to be separate and offered distinctive services.
Yahoo Japan has said it plans to launch a search service using Google's search and advertising technology in Japan by the end of this year.
Online shopping site Rakuten (RKUNF) had asked the Fair Trade Commission to look into the deal, announced in July, to see if the partnership might hinder competition and growth in the Japanese Internet.
